Selecting the right fruit trees for Henderson, NV, is essential to thrive in the high desert climate. Trees like figs, pomegranates, and citrus varieties are well-suited for this region’s intense sun and low humidity. Understanding their specific needs will ensure a fruitful harvest.
Henderson’s High Desert Climate Effects on Fruit Trees
Henderson experiences a high desert climate characterized by hot summers and mild winters. The average summer temperature often exceeds 100°F, while winter lows can drop to around 30°F. This climate presents unique challenges for growing fruit trees, including heat stress and water scarcity. Proper selection and care can mitigate these issues.

Choosing the right fruit trees is crucial for success. Consider the following options that thrive in Henderson’s conditions:
Fig Trees: Drought-tolerant and heat-loving, figs produce sweet fruit. They require minimal water once established.
Pomegranate Trees: These trees flourish in arid climates and produce vibrant fruit. They are also drought-resistant.
Citrus Trees: Varieties like lemon and orange thrive in the sun and can tolerate some frost. They need regular watering during the growing season.

The following table summarizes key characteristics of suitable fruit trees for Henderson.
| Fruit Tree | Sunlight Needs | Water Requirements | Harvest Time | Frost Tolerance |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Fig | Full sun | Low once established | Late summer | Moderate |
| Pomegranate | Full sun | Low | Late summer | High |
| Lemon | Full sun | Moderate | Winter | Low |
| Orange | Full sun | Moderate | Winter | Low |

Planting fruit trees requires careful planning. Follow these steps to ensure successful growth:
Choose the Right Location: Select a site with full sun exposure and good drainage.
Prepare the Soil: Amend the soil with organic matter to improve fertility and drainage.
Plant at the Right Time: Late winter or early spring is ideal for planting to allow roots to establish before summer heat.
Water Wisely: Use drip irrigation to minimize water waste and ensure deep root growth.

Ongoing care is vital for fruit trees to thrive in Henderson. Implement these strategies:
Mulch: Apply organic mulch around the base to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
Prune: Regularly prune trees to improve air circulation and encourage fruit production.
Fertilize: Use a balanced fertilizer during the growing season to promote healthy growth and fruiting.

Adapting care routines with the seasons will enhance fruit production.
Spring: Focus on fertilization and watering as trees begin to bloom.
Summer: Ensure consistent watering and monitor for pests.
Fall: Prepare trees for winter by reducing watering and applying mulch.
